Embodiment 1

[0054] A modeling method for dynamic characteristics of earth pressure, comprising the following steps:

[0055] Step 1: In order to establish the ARX model of the earth pressure dynamic characteristics of the earth pressure balance shield machine, collect 17 sets of historical input and output data of the shield machine pressure control subsystem as identification data, including earth pressure in the soil chamber, screw machine speed, and propulsion speed , total propulsion, etc., set the data sampling period to 1 second. Considering the intermittent working characteristics of the shield machine, that is, the continuous working time of one push operation of the shield machine is not long enough, which leads to the small number of sampling data in a continuous working period, some data are selected from the historical data of the shield machine. Abstract

The invention provides a method for modeling the dynamic characteristics of earth pressure, which includes collecting historical input and output data of the control system as identification data; determining the ARX model structure of the dynamic characteristics of earth pressure in the soil cabin of the earth pressure balance shield machine; and constructing the parameters of the earth pressure ARX model optimization model. The invention also provides a shield machine control system, which includes a data acquisition module, a controller, a model training module and a predictive control module. The invention also provides a shield machine, which includes a shield machine body, a propulsion mechanism and a screw machine. Based on the ARX model, the present invention analyzes and models the pressure of the soil chamber and the operating parameters of the shield machine, and considers the dynamic mode constraints of the earth pressure system during the optimization process of the model parameters, and establishes the earth pressure balance of the earth pressure of the earth chamber of the shield machine. Step forward prediction model to improve the ability of the model to describe the dynamic behavior of the earth pressure system. The model established by the invention can be used in the design of the earth pressure controller, and provides technical support for effectively controlling the pressure of the sealed cabin of the shield machine during the excavation process.

Description

technical field [0001] The invention relates to the technical field of mathematical modeling, in particular to a modeling method for dynamic characteristics of earth pressure, a shield machine control system and a shield machine. Background technique [0002] The earth pressure control system of the sealed cabin is an important subsystem in the control system of the earth pressure balance shield machine. An important part of the mechanism, it has dual functions of maintaining the stability of the excavation surface and transporting muck. When the shield machine is propelled forward by the propulsion hydraulic cylinder, the rock and soil cut by the cutter head are modified to fill the entire space in the sealed cabin and the screw conveyor shell, and at the same time rely on the filled modified soil to balance the strata of the excavation surface water and soil pressure.
